Jweuwd Lives of great men all remind us. we can make our lives sublime, and, departing leave behind us. FOOTPRINTS ON THE S.IXDS OF TIME. No other work, phrase, sentence, or book could better explain our stav at A. and P., and the progress made by the school, than those words written hv Henrv W. Longfellow in his poem A Psalm of Life FOOTPRINTS ON THE SANDS OF 1 ' I.ME. The staff, therefore, has chosen this quotation as the theme for this publication. The staff wishes to express its appreciation to President F. D. Bluford for his faith in our ability to edit this publication, and to Messers W. M. Bryant, and G. E. Williams, whose assistance and cooperation have been sources of inspiration. This book is our life. Each page is intended to provoke reminiscence, because it is here that we have lived. This book bears attetation to A. and T. ' s scenic beauty, to her perpetual spirit, and to the loyalty of her sons and daughters. We have inherited her spirit, drunk from her beauty and knowledge, and become a part of her. The duties of the staff have been pleasurable though at times difficult. Each word and each picture within these covers is representative of a school that is making eternal FOOTPRINTS ON THE SANDS OF TIME. The Editor.
